Who is Gabi Zange?
Gabriele Zange, born Schönbrunn . She won three bronze medals in the Olympic Games: At the 1984 Olympics in Sarajevo on the 3000 metres, and at the 1988 Olympics in Calgary both on the 3000 and 5000 metres. She won the European Speed Skating Championships for Women in 1984, at the same time she set two World records (on the 5000 m and overall). She set four World Records in total, the last one on the 3000 metres (4.14,76) during a World Cup race in Calgary. She retired as a speed skater after the 1987/88 season.
